/* SPDX-License-Identifier: GPL-2.0 |
|
* Copyright (c) 2018 Jesper Dangaard Brouer, Red Hat Inc. |
|
* |
|
* Example howto transfer info from XDP to SKB, e.g. skb->mark |
|
* ----------------------------------------------------------- |
|
* This uses the XDP data_meta infrastructure, and is a cooperation |
|
* between two bpf-programs (1) XDP and (2) clsact at TC-ingress hook. |
|
* |
|
* Notice: This example does not use the BPF C-loader, |
|
* but instead rely on the iproute2 TC tool for loading BPF-objects. |
|
*/ |
|
#include <uapi/linux/bpf.h> |
|
#include <uapi/linux/pkt_cls.h> |
|
|
|
#include <bpf/bpf_helpers.h> |
|
|
|
/* |
|
* This struct is stored in the XDP 'data_meta' area, which is located |
|
* just in-front-of the raw packet payload data. The meaning is |
|
* specific to these two BPF programs that use it as a communication |
|
* channel. XDP adjust/increase the area via a bpf-helper, and TC use |
|
* boundary checks to see if data have been provided. |
|
* |
|
* The struct must be 4 byte aligned, which here is enforced by the |
|
* struct __attribute__((aligned(4))). |
|
*/ |
|
struct meta_info { |
|
__u32 mark; |
|
} __attribute__((aligned(4))); |
|
|
|
SEC("xdp_mark") |
|
int _xdp_mark(struct xdp_md *ctx) |
|
{ |
|
struct meta_info *meta; |
|
void *data, *data_end; |
|
int ret; |
|
|
|
/* Reserve space in-front of data pointer for our meta info. |
|
* (Notice drivers not supporting data_meta will fail here!) |
|
*/ |
|
ret = bpf_xdp_adjust_meta(ctx, -(int)sizeof(*meta)); |
|
if (ret < 0) |
|
return XDP_ABORTED; |
|
|
|
/* Notice: Kernel-side verifier requires that loading of |
|
* ctx->data MUST happen _after_ helper bpf_xdp_adjust_meta(), |
|
* as pkt-data pointers are invalidated. Helpers that require |
|
* this are determined/marked by bpf_helper_changes_pkt_data() |
|
*/ |
|
data = (void *)(unsigned long)ctx->data; |
|
|
|
/* Check data_meta have room for meta_info struct */ |
|
meta = (void *)(unsigned long)ctx->data_meta; |
|
if (meta + 1 > data) |
|
return XDP_ABORTED; |
|
|
|
meta->mark = 42; |
|
|
|
return XDP_PASS; |
|
} |
|
|
|
SEC("tc_mark") |
|
int _tc_mark(struct __sk_buff *ctx) |
|
{ |
|
void *data = (void *)(unsigned long)ctx->data; |
|
void *data_end = (void *)(unsigned long)ctx->data_end; |
|
void *data_meta = (void *)(unsigned long)ctx->data_meta; |
|
struct meta_info *meta = data_meta; |
|
|
|
/* Check XDP gave us some data_meta */ |
|
if (meta + 1 > data) { |
|
ctx->mark = 41; |
|
/* Skip "accept" if no data_meta is avail */ |
|
return TC_ACT_OK; |
|
} |
|
|
|
/* Hint: See func tc_cls_act_is_valid_access() for BPF_WRITE access */ |
|
ctx->mark = meta->mark; /* Transfer XDP-mark to SKB-mark */ |
|
|
|
return TC_ACT_OK; |
|
} |
|
|
|
/* Manually attaching these programs: |
|
export DEV=ixgbe2 |
|
export FILE=xdp2skb_meta_kern.o |
|
|
|
# via TC command |
|
tc qdisc del dev $DEV clsact 2> /dev/null |
|
tc qdisc add dev $DEV clsact |
|
tc filter add dev $DEV ingress prio 1 handle 1 bpf da obj $FILE sec tc_mark |
|
tc filter show dev $DEV ingress |
|
|
|
# XDP via IP command: |
|
ip link set dev $DEV xdp off |
|
ip link set dev $DEV xdp obj $FILE sec xdp_mark |
|
|
|
# Use iptable to "see" if SKBs are marked |
|
iptables -I INPUT -p icmp -m mark --mark 41 # == 0x29 |
|
iptables -I INPUT -p icmp -m mark --mark 42 # == 0x2a |
|
|
|
# Hint: catch XDP_ABORTED errors via |
|
perf record -e xdp:* |
|
perf script |
|
|
|
*/
